Given numbers are 144/56,670/89,774/41

Formula to find LCM of Fractions is

LCM = LCM of Numerators/GCF of Denominators

As per the formula LCM of Fractions let’s split into two parts and find the LCM of Numerators and GCF of Denominators

In the given fractions LCM of Numerators means LCM of 144,670,774

Least Common Multiple of Numerators i.e. LCM of 144,670,774 is 2074320.

GCF of Denominators means GCF of 56,89,41 as per the given fractions.

GCF of 56,89,41 is 1 as it is the largest common factor for these numbers.
